Abstract

The utility model provides a wire receiving and accommodating box for a mouse wire, which relates to the technical field of mice and comprises a wire receiving and accommodating box body, a winding mechanism and a fixing mechanism, wherein the wire receiving and accommodating box body comprises a receiving box, a transparent placing cover is connected to the top end of the receiving box in a threaded manner, a placing groove is formed in the transparent placing cover, a motor is installed in the placing groove, the winding mechanism comprises a rotating shaft, a rotating rod and a threaded rod, the rotating rod is sleeved with a winding roller, an adjusting block is connected to the threaded rod, which is close to the winding roller in a threaded manner, synchronous wheels are sleeved on the rotating shaft and the rotating rod, a driving gear is sleeved on the rotating rod, which is close to the bottom end of the synchronous wheels, and a driven gear is sleeved on the threaded rod. According to the utility model, the exposed mouse wire is effectively rolled, and the rolling position of the mouse wire is adjusted by the adjusting block during rolling, so that the influence of layer-by-layer winding of the mouse wire in the storage box on the use and adjustment is avoided, and the storage purpose is achieved.

Technical Field
The utility model belongs to the technical field of mice, and particularly relates to a mouse wire accommodating box.
Background
The Mouse is an external input device of a computer, is also an indicator for positioning the longitudinal and transverse coordinates of a computer display system, is named as a Mouse, and is called as a Mouse, so that the Mouse is used for enabling the operation of the computer to be simpler, more convenient and faster and replacing complex instructions of a keyboard.
Based on the above, the present inventors found that the following problems exist: the existing mouse wire is exposed and is not contained, in the using process, the desktop is disordered because the mouse wire is too long sometimes, the using feel is influenced, meanwhile, the mouse is influenced in the working process, and most of the mouse wire is directly wound on the mouse when the mouse is not used, so that the mouse wire is easy to damage by operation.

Detailed Description
Embodiments of the present utility model are described in further detail below with reference to the accompanying drawings and examples. The following examples are illustrative of the utility model but are not intended to limit the scope of the utility model.
Examples:
as shown in fig. 1 to 6:
The utility model provides a wire receiving box for a mouse wire, which comprises a wire receiving box body 100, a winding mechanism 200 and a fixing mechanism 300, wherein the wire receiving box body 100 comprises a receiving box 1001, the top end of the receiving box 1001 is connected with a transparent placing cover 1006 in a threaded manner, a placing groove 1007 is formed in the transparent placing cover 1006, a motor 1008 is arranged in the placing groove 1007, the winding mechanism 200 comprises a rotating shaft 2001, a rotating rod 2002 and a threaded rod 2008, one end of the rotating shaft 2001 is in transmission connection with the output end of the motor 1008, the rotating rod 2002 is sleeved with a winding roller 2003, the threaded rod 2008 is connected with an adjusting block 2010 in a threaded manner near the winding roller 2003, the rotating shaft 2001 and the rotating rod 2002 are sleeved with synchronous wheels 2005, a synchronous belt 2006 is wound between a pair of synchronous wheels 2005, and the rotating rod 2002 is sleeved with a driving gear 2007 near the bottom end of the synchronizing wheel 2005, the threaded rod 2008 is sleeved with a driven gear 2009, the driven gear 2009 is meshed with the driving gear 2007, the working condition of the motor 1008 in the placing groove 1007 can be observed at any time through the installation of the transparent placing cover 1006, the rotating shaft 2001 rotates, the rotating rod 2002 rotates, the driving gear 2007 rotates, the winding roller 2003 rotates and winds, the driving gear 2007 drives the driven gear 2009 to rotate at the same time, the driving gear 2007 and the driven gear 2009 rotate oppositely under a series of actions, the threaded rod 2008 is driven to rotate, an adjusting block 2010 arranged on the threaded rod 2008 is adjusted up and down according to threads, the mouse wire starts to wind up through the winding roller 2003 through the adjusting block 2010, and the winding is moved up and down under the adjusting action of the adjusting block 2010, so that the winding is realized.
Wherein, the baffle 2004 is fixedly connected with both ends outside the wind-up roller 2003, through installing the baffle 2004, carry out the spacing to the mouse line rolling in-process.
Wherein, the rotating rod 2002 and the threaded rod 2008 are all penetrated through the bottom end of the inside of the placement cover, and one ends of the rotating rod 2002 and the threaded rod 2008 are all installed at the bottom end of the inside of the storage box 1001 through bearings.
The fixing mechanism 300 comprises a fixing frame 3001 and a pair of mounting rods 3005, wherein sliding grooves are formed in two ends of the inside of the fixing frame 3001, a pair of mounting blocks 3002 are welded in the sliding grooves, sliding rods 3003 are arranged between the mounting blocks 3002, sliding blocks 3004 are arranged on the left side and the right side of the outside of one mounting rod 3005, the sliding blocks 3004 are in sliding connection with the sliding rods 3003, and the sliding rods 3003 and the sliding blocks 3004 are arranged to facilitate movement of the mounting rods 3005 in the fixing frame 3001.
Wherein, a pair of installation pole 3005 all overlaps and is equipped with a plurality of regulating wheels 3006, and a pair of a plurality of regulating wheels 3006 each other block between the installation pole 3005, a plurality of the clearance cotton 3007 is all installed to regulating wheel 3006 outside, leads before the rolling of mouse line through installation regulating wheel 3006, and the direction is accomplished the back and is close to the realization through slide bar 3003 slider 3004 effect to the regulating wheel 3006 and fix the line card, through installation clearance cotton 3007, carries out simple processing to mouse line outside dust in the direction in-process.
Wherein, a pair of recess 3008 has been seted up to fixed frame 3001 outside bottom, a pair of recess 3008 one side all is connected with spring 3009, spring 3009 one side all is connected with fixture block 3010.
Wherein, the installation cavity has been seted up to receiver 1001 inside, just draw-in groove 1002 has been seted up to inside bottom one side of receiver 1001, first through-hole 1003 and second through-hole 1005 have been seted up to the outside both sides of receiver 1001, just the receiver 1004 has been seted up near first through-hole 1003 department to the receiver 1001 outside, through installing first through-hole 1003 and second through-hole 1005, makes things convenient for the mouse line business turn over receiver 1001, through installation holding groove 1004, holds the protection to the USB interface after the rolling under the mouse is not used, avoids interface dust fall to influence the use.
The clamping block 3010 is connected to the clamping groove 1002 in a clamping manner, and the fixing frame 3001 is separated from the storage box 1001 through the connection of the clamping block 3010 and the clamping groove 1002, so that the replacement is convenient.
Wherein, the fixing frame 3001 is at the same level as the second through hole 1005.
Specific use and action of the embodiment:
When the product is used, whether all mechanisms in the wire accommodating box are complete or not is checked, after the completion of the completion, a user firstly opens the transparent accommodating cover 1006, the wire to be wound is guided to the position of the first through hole 1003 through the second through hole 1005 and the adjusting wheel 3006 in the fixing frame 3001 in the accommodating box 1001 at one side of the second through hole 1005, cleaning cotton cloth 3007 outside the adjusting wheel 3006 in the guiding process simply cleans the wire, dust is prevented from falling into the accommodating box 1001, after the accommodating box 1001 moves to the front side of the mouse, the clamping groove between the adjusting wheels 3006 is simply fixed, after the completion of the fixation, a motor 1008 is started, the motor 1008 drives a rotating shaft 2001 to rotate, and the rotating rod 2002 and a driving gear 2007 on the rotating rod 2002 are driven to rotate under the action of the synchronizing wheel 2005 and the synchronizing belt, so that the adjusting block 2010 is adjusted up and down according to the threads, the dust is prevented from falling into the accommodating groove 1004, and the accommodating box is prevented from being stirred into the accommodating box 3000 when the wire is wound to the USB interface, and the clamping block 3001 can be adjusted 3000 after the accommodating box is used, and the clamping block 3001 is removed.
